An Unbiased View of Software Companies In Houston

The 30-Second Trick For Software Companies In Houston


Software Companies In HoustonSoftware Companies In Houston
The background of software advancement and also the background of software programmers is an intriguing one and is intertwined with the background of computers. Early computers were mechanical devices, known as analog computers. Some think about that the very first example in history of developing software program remained in 1810 when Joseph Marie Jacquard created a system of holes typed cards to lead the patterns made use of in his looms to make towel.


The big advancement was made by George Boole, who, in 1947, confirmed the web link in between reasoning and also mathematics. Without this, we would not have the computer systems that all of us utilize everyday, including our smartphones as well as watches, but it had not been up until 1948 that Claude Shannon wrote a thesis on exactly how binary logic can be made use of in computing.


In 1949 John Mauchly developed Short, Code. This was the initial shows language for electronic computing gadgets, yet it needed the software designer to transform the statements from 0's to 1's by hand. In 1951 Grace Receptacle created the very first compiler that transformed programming language statements right into the necessary 0's and also 1's.


For instance, in 1958, the LISP programs language was developed particularly to assist study right into expert system. LISP looked absolutely nothing like the various other programming languages of the time, but it is still in operation today since of its extremely specialized and also abstract nature (Software Companies In Houston). The preferred languages Algol (1958) and also BASIC (1964) caused a quick development in computer system shows and also the growth of software, as they were low-cost to deploy, easy to find out, and also really versatile in what they could do.


Software Companies In Houston Fundamentals Explained




Mary as well as Tom Poppendieck were proactively included in the dexterous software application growth area. They authored a book called 'Lean software application growth' that reiterated lean concepts as related to establishing software, as well as a set of 22 tools. The future of nimble development was guaranteed as an increasing number of companies realized the worth that it might bring.


Also the most effective artificial intelligence is unlikely to replace the requirement for experienced, innovative, and inspired software application programmers.


They commonly function in workplaces and also on teams with other software program programmers or quality control analysts and testers. Software program developers, quality control experts, and testers usually need a bachelor's degree in computer system and information technology or a relevant field - Software Companies In Houston. Some companies like to hire designers who have a master's level.


The mean annual wage for software program quality control experts here as well as testers was $98,220 in May 2021. General employment of software program developers, quality guarantee analysts, as well as testers is projected to expand 25 percent from 2021 to 2031, much faster than the average for all line of work. Regarding 162,900 openings for software designers, top quality assurance analysts, and also testers are projected each year, generally, over the years.


Software Companies In Houston Things To Know Before You Get This


Check out sources for work and also earnings by state and location for software application designers, quality control analysts, and testers. Contrast the job responsibilities, education and learning, task growth, and pay of software designers, quality assurance experts, as well as testers with comparable professions. Find out more regarding software application programmers, quality control analysts, and testers by seeing extra resources, including O * INTERNET, a resource on key attributes of workers and also occupations.




If a business software program business is creating the software program, this phase will call for extensive market research study. If it is done internal, project leaders will need to engage with vital stakeholders to recognize the results they desire the project to deliver.


This defines what performance the software program is intended to have; as well as how it is be anticipated to do. When the requirements are known, software layout advancement can start. This is codified in a Software try this out program Style Document (SDS) which supplies the high-level architecture of the application. This need to specify the hardware platform, running system, as well as shows language to click here now be used.


Software Companies In HoustonSoftware Companies In Houston
A model or proof-of-concept (Po, C) might then be produced to clear out any type of glaring problems or to firm up demands. This is the point at which the actual software starts to be created. It is vital that each participant of the coding team stays with the plans defined formerly in the SDLC.


The Only Guide to Software Companies In Houston


For commercial software products, this may include some personalization and extra testing. Training as well as support ought to likewise be thought about: software application that isn't utilized correctly will not deliver on its full potential.


Recurring advancement will certainly be required to make sure the continued importance of the software. Documents aids monitor the various facets of the finished software application.


Some believe it to be part of the upkeep phase. It is just how you verify that the system maps to the preliminary requirements and objectives.

Leave a Reply

Your email address will not be published. Required fields are marked *